SJ Suryah has recently been captivating Telugu audiences with his intense and layered villainous performances, showcasing a fresh, darker side to his acting. His role as a psycho antagonist in Mahesh Babu’s Spyder received widespread praise, where he matched the lead actor’s energy and screen presence remarkably well. Last year, he made a strong impact playing a negative role as a police officer in Nani’s Saripodhaa Sanivaaram.
SJ Suryah, in 2025, continued to venture into gripping villainous roles in big releases like Ram Charan’s Game Changer, playing a wrong politician, and Indian 2, playing a rich villain. Though his acts were criticically acclaimed, apart from Saripodhaa Sanivaaram, all these ventures failed to make an impact at the box office.
Having won critical acclaim for his villainous roles, SJ Suryah is now embarking on a new dangerous mission to play the central hero in his next movie Killer, which he is also directing. The film is being shot on pan-India lines with versions in Telugu, Tamil, and other languages. Preethi Asrani plays the lady lead opposite him.
The producers have released first-look posters featuring SJ Suryah in a sleek detective look, holding a gun next to a sports car, as well as a second poster, where he is effortlessly lifting the heroine in a red saree over his shoulder that promises an attention-grabbing mix of action and romance. The film currently has no release date announced and is still on the sets.
